// Client setup for Proselint-9, our internal documentation linter.
// For the security review: this client talks only to the Inkgate
// service inside the Fernhollow VPC; no external egress occurs.
// The linter pulls style rulesets at startup and caches them for
// one hour. All traffic is TLS 1.3; certificates are pinned to the
// Inkgate intermediate. Rate limiting is enforced server-side at
// 200 requests per minute per key. Keys rotate every 90 days via
// the Latchworks scheduler. The current Inkgate service key is below.

API key for bageg-kajef: vxb2-ss

## Break-Glass: Fan-Out Backpressure Controls

When the Hollowpine notifier backs up, the fan-out workers shed load automatically. If shedding fails and queues keep growing, break-glass access to the throttle console lets you cap fan-out per tenant manually. This bypasses the normal change window, so announce it in the ops channel first and revert within the hour. The console's emergency login accepts the recovery passphrase printed below.

recovery phrase for fajeg-faduf: briath-casdor-julvan

Hi team,

Before I hand off the 3.2 release, please note the humidity sensor drift reported on Verdana controllers in the Elmbrook trial site. Drift exceeds 4% after roughly ten days of continuous operation; firmware 3.2.1 adds an automatic recalibration cycle every 72 hours. Support should advise growers to install 3.2.1 and trigger a manual recalibration once. The hotfix bundle must be verified before distribution, so I'm including the signing key used for the 3.2.1 packages below.

release key, fahof-yagap: bky3_m5d

Prepared for the Orvath Group board. Discounts above 20% on large deals rose to 31% of enterprise bookings this half, eroding blended margin by 2.4 points. Root cause: uncapped regional discretion and aggressive pricing from Stellmark rivals. Proposed policy: hard cap at 18% without CFO sign-off, quarterly discount audits, and a win-rate review per region. Modelled impact: margin recovery of 1.8 points within two quarters, minimal volume loss. Approval requested this cycle. The strategic rationale sits below.

confidential, yagaf-kaguf: The eastern region missed its Kasok quota by 57.3 percent last quarter. Rusielek Works plans to raise the Kelix list price by 37.6 percent in February. The pricing group signed off on a budget of $308.5 million for Project Quenwyn. The renewal with Norwynax Foods closes at $199.4 million a year, 2.4 percent above the last contract.